/
18s1-13 - Progress Briefings - CompClub Web

18s1-13 - Progress Briefings - CompClub Web

Week 13 (Starting 28th May 2018):

Unchanged from last week. Work has slowed this week due to assignments.

#Broad ObjectiveTaskNotesIssues?
1Design event detail pageAn event detail will show the event's overall objective, description, prerequisites, location and the workshops that students will attend

An event is a collection of workshops

Assigned to Michael and Oliver

Learning how to work with the backend now
2Fix formatting of webpagesEvents and About Us page have inconsistent formatting. Let's make them have the same column width and use the same h tags.Assigned to FelixUnable to make the meeting. Webpage formatting in progress.
3Design and implement event listing pageA page that will show a list of all events, with title, dates, location and brief descriptionAssigned to Dominic and PhoebeStill in progress.
4Implement event and workshop creation formThis will be an admin-only form to allow creation of an event and its workshops. Event form should have title, description, prerequisite, start and end dates, and availability period (for volunteers). Workshop form should have the option for one-off, weekly or custom, and should have time, description and location.Assigned to Thomas and Weilon

Some problems with date formatting in form input. May need to use external library for recurring workshop.

New change: Weilon will handle recurring workshops


Summary Of Week's Work

NameCompleted WorkLink to Confluence pageObjective #
Oliver

Frontend structure finished for event detail. Working on backend now.

On branch event-detail


1
FelixNotified he was unable to make the meeting. Instructed to push his work to GitHub so Weilon can integrate his changes.
2
Dominic

Didn't do much this week due to assignments. Assisted phoebe with frontend design

On branch features-eventlist


3
ThomasWorked on layout of event form. Changed time and date field to use proper input. Having issues with date formatting. On branch admin-event-creation`4
PhoebeWorked on implementing design of event listings. On branch features-eventlist
3
MichaelNotified he was unable to make the meeting due to assignments.

MehriAbsent from meeting.

Additional Notes (optional)

  • Oliver will be on holiday until 9th July
  • Phoebe will be away on 1st July